#704680 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#704680 is composed of 43.9% red, 27.5%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12.5% cyan, 45.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 283.4 degrees, a saturation of 29.3% and a lightness of 38.8%. #704680 color hex could be obtained by blending #e08cff with #000001.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#704680

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f7f4f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#704680

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#665d69 is the less saturated color, while #8f01c5 is the most saturated one.
